Bulgur with Tomatoes
Bulgur with tomatoes, or vegetable bulgur with tomatoes, is one of our healthy vegetarian recipes that we love serving with yogurt for the kids! Very nourishing! We also recommend it with onions and salad!

Bulgur with tomatoes, or vegetable bulgur with tomatoes, is an old traditional dish that some people like to make vegetarian, while others add meat to it... It is delicious both ways, especially if the tomatoes are local and in season!!
Ingredients
- 2 cups coarse bulgur, brown or white
- 3 onions
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 green sweet pepper
- 2 zucchini - optional
- 5 red tomatoes
- 4 cups water
- 1 tablespoon sweet pepper paste
- Salt

Method
- Chop the onion and sauté it in the pot with olive oil until it softens.
- Add the chopped pepper and zucchini and stir until the vegetables soften.
- Add the finely chopped or pureed tomatoes, tomato paste, water, pepper molasses and salt.
- Stir gently and let the water come to a boil.
- Reduce the heat after the water boils, add the bulgur and stir.
- Cover the pot and simmer over low heat until the bulgur is cooked, about 20 minutes.
